I am autoxing my 84 regal. It has a buick 455 motor and weighs 3750 with me in it. Will the A6s be the best tire for this car or is there another tire I should use? Thanks for any and all help

Dave, what's your logic on that? For my tank of a car I went with RA1s, as they were the spec tire for American Iron, and have the distinct advantage of being DOT legal (i.e. I can drive to the track with 'em on, and not be one of those weirdos towing a trailer with a sports car ).

In terms of slicks, wouldn't the R6 be better for a heavier car?

I'm not disagreeing, just curious.

A6's will be faster. That's my logic. They will wear out in no time, and be retardedly expensive, but they will be the fastest.
